One of the most essential tools for any student is organization. Keeping track of deadlines, assignments, and class schedules can be overwhelming. Fortunately, with apps like Notability and Evernote, you can easily take notes, annotate PDFs, and sync your files across all your devices. These apps offer seamless integration with Apple Pencil for precise note-taking and editing, making your study sessions more efficient and productive.
When it comes to research, having access to reliable sources is key. Apps like Google Scholar and EasyBib can help you find academic articles and format your citations correctly. With the iPad's split-screen feature, you can multitask by reading research papers on one side while taking notes on the other, boosting your productivity.
For those heavy reading assignments, consider using apps like Kindle or Apple Books. These apps provide a vast library of textbooks and e-books that you can carry around in your pocket. With features like highlighting, bookmarking, and dictionary lookup, you can enhance your reading experience and retain information more effectively.
Collaboration is another crucial aspect of academic work. Apps like Microsoft Office and Google Docs allow you to work on group projects seamlessly. With real-time editing and commenting features, you can stay connected with your classmates and professors, making teamwork more manageable regardless of your physical location.
Staying focused during study sessions is essential for academic success. Apps like Forest and Focus@Will help you stay on track by blocking distracting websites and playing background music specifically designed to enhance your concentration. By creating a conducive study environment, you can maximize your productivity and retain information more effectively.
When it comes to exams and quizzes, apps like Quizlet and StudyBlue can be your go-to study buddies. These apps offer flashcards, quizzes, and study games to help you review and memorize course material efficiently. With the convenience of studying on your iPhone or iPad, you can make the most out of your study sessions, even on the go.
